Whether you … Am Bahnhof: Billettschalter, Geldwechsel, Shopping, Taxi, Mietauto, Mobility, Velo… WebHow to use SBB WiFi. Connect to the ‘SBB-FREE’ network at a location equipped with WLAN. After a one-time registration, you can surf the internet for free at all stations equipped for this service. The service is limited to 60 minutes per station — …

WebZurich Hb to Basel SBB by train It takes an average of 1h 8m to travel from Zurich Hb to Basel SBB by train, over a distance of around 46 miles (74 km). There are normally 95 trains per day traveling from Zurich Hb to Basel SBB and tickets for this journey start from $10.13 when you book in advance. Zurich Hb to Basel SBB train times WebA Saver Day Pass gives you a whole day's unlimited travel on the Swiss transport system, covering all SBB (Swiss Federal Railways) trains and most private railways, post-buses & ferries. The routes on which you get free travel are shown on the official Swiss train map as solid red, yellow or black lines.
